Appeals Process 

The 3rd District has ruled in our favor several times only to return the power back to Henry County.

The most recent example, Judge Rosebrook ruled that we had found new evidence but considered the cell records inconsequential, despite Cullen & Rolando not being in the same cell block during the supposed interaction.

Is this an over step?

It is under current appeal.  We are waiting for the decision from a hearing held on September 9th, 2025.

Public Records Not Provided 

Henry County has been less than cooperative, professional, and forthcoming when it comes to public records. We have had to esclate to filing a writ of mandamus, twice, to force them to comply with public records requests. The Henry County Sheriff required us to pay $585 for these records, the check was personally delivered on 5/22/25 and cleared on 5/28/25. The initial records request was in early 2024.

Misuse of Power ?

Cullen was immediately arrested at gun point without questioning. Cullen also reported being hit several times in the head by Sheriff Bodenbender during the arrest and additional injuries experienced later during his transport to the Henry County Hospital. When Zach Lyne alerts the Sheriff to the accusation, Sheriff  Bodenbender is silent and then the recorded call conveniently "disconnects". On the subsequent call, Sheriff Bodenbender laughs about it.
